A Thousand Little Things

This Christmas you ask me what I want…

Those can be such empty words.

But what do I want?

I want a thousand little things

That add up to everything.

I want to spend as many seconds

Of every single day

As I can with you.

I want a million tiny future memories

That will be our livelihood-

Our sustenance-

We thrive from

In our old age.

I want our insignificant arguments

Just as much as our best days,

If it means I will grow old

With you.

I want you to know

I cherish you.

I love the life we have built together.

And even if I am sometimes hard to hold

And too often inadequate

In showing how I feel,

I want you to know:

I want our moments.

Our home.

Our love.

This.

I want you.

–Written by Sandy Heights
